NBA-PayPal won't renew Suns sponsorship if team owner stays on after suspension

PayPal Holdings will not renew their jersey sponsorship with the National Basketball Association's Phoenix Suns if team owner Robert Sarver remains with the club after serving his suspension for workplace misconduct, the company said on Friday.

PayPal says it will not continue its sponsorship if Phoenix Suns owner Robert Sarver returns after ban

PayPal, the jersey patch partner of the Phoenix Suns, on Friday said it would not be renewing its sponsorship with the team should majority owner Robert Sarver continue in his role following his one-year suspension for racist and misogynist remarks.

Phoenix Suns minority owner calls for Robert Sarver to resign in open letter

Phoenix Suns vice chairman Jahm Najafi called Thursday for team owner Robert Sarver to resign, saying there should be “zero tolerance” for lewd, misogynistic and racist conduct in any workplace.

Suns’ vice chairman, minority owner Jahm Najafi calls for Sarver to resign

Suns’ All-Star point guard and locker room leader Chris Paul said the NBA’s sanctions on team governor and primary owner Robert Sarver “fell short in truly addressing what we can all agree was atrocious behavior.” That echoed what LeBron James said, what National Basketball Players’ Association executive director Tamika Tremaglio said, what the mayor of Phoenix said, and what many around the NBA and in the media have said. The one-year suspension and $10 million fine for Sarver from the league was a slap on the wrist.
